2 Corinthians 13:6 Interlinear
“I trust But that ye shall know that we not are reprobates”
Word-by-Word Analysis
| # | Original | Strong's | English | Definition |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| ἐλπίζω | G1679 | I trust | to expect or confide |
| 2 | δὲ | G1161 | But | but, and, etc |
| 3 | ὅτι | G3754 | that | demonstrative, that (sometimes redundant); causative, because |
| 4 | γνώσεσθε | G1097 | ye shall know | to "know" (absolutely) in a great variety of applications and with many implications (as follow, with others not thus clearly expressed) |
| 5 | ὅτι | G3754 | that | demonstrative, that (sometimes redundant); causative, because |
| 6 | ἡμεῖς | G2249 | we | we (only used when emphatic) |
| 7 | οὐκ | G3756 | not | the absolute negative (compare g3361) adverb; no or not |
| 8 | ἐσμὲν | G2070 | are | we are |
| 9 | ἀδόκιμοι | G96 | reprobates | unapproved, i.e., rejected; by implication, worthless (literally or morally) |
